Climate summary

Harrison has an annual average temperature of 45.7°F with about 34 inches of precipitation per year and 48.5 inches of snow. The warmest month is July (average high 82.0°F), and the coldest is February (average low 12.5°F). May is typically the wettest month (3.78 in) and February the driest (1.70 in). Snow typically falls from October through April.

Monthly averages

Month Avg High Avg Low Avg Temp Precipitation Snow Rainy days
January 29.2°F 12.7°F 20.9°F 2.15 in 13.8 in 12
February 32.0°F 12.5°F 22.2°F 1.70 in 11.4 in 9
March 42.6°F 20.4°F 31.5°F 2.05 in 6.7 in 9
April 55.5°F 31.0°F 43.3°F 3.53 in 2.8 in 11
May 68.4°F 42.7°F 55.5°F 3.78 in 11
June 78.1°F 52.8°F 65.5°F 3.46 in 10
July 82.0°F 57.1°F 69.6°F 3.20 in 10
August 79.9°F 55.2°F 67.6°F 3.39 in 9
September 72.7°F 47.4°F 60.1°F 2.79 in 10
October 59.5°F 37.0°F 48.3°F 3.24 in 0.4 in 11
November 45.6°F 28.3°F 36.9°F 2.53 in 2.8 in 11
December 34.3°F 19.9°F 27.1°F 2.20 in 10.6 in 11
